    Identification and Ranking of Factors Affecting Innovation in Accounting

    Get PDF
    The main goal of this research is to identify and rank factors affecting innovation in accounting. In this research, firstly, accounting specialists were selected by purposeful sampling methods, and then qualitative data were collected using open questionnaires. After analyzing the collected data using the phenomenology method, 11 factors were identified. Subsequently, a survey involving 17 faculty members from the accounting departments of Iranian public universities was conducted, and the Bayesian best-worst method was employed to rank these identified factors. Based on the results, the top 3 factors affecting innovation in accounting, in order of importance, include advances in information technology, changes in the business environment, and the level of financial knowledge and analytical skills of accountants. In order to improve the context of innovation in accounting, the results of this research suggest accountants should have general information about business and advances in information technology. They also, as the human capital of the innovation process in accounting, should continuously improve their level of financial knowledge and analytical skills.IntroductionIn recent years, the information technologies, such as cloud service models, big data, artificial intelligence, and blockchain are rapidly transforming the business environments and have raised concerns about the future of the accounting profession. Although these emerging technologies are still designed for the day-to-day work of accountants, they can significantly change the future work of accountants (Moll & Yigitbasioglu, 2019). It seems that in the face of the said technologies, the provision of accounting services, such as bookkeeping, preparing financial statements, preparing tax returns, and auditing, have all been subject to radical innovations (Bowles et al., 2020). According to the accounting literature, a new set of skills is necessary for accountants due to these emerging technologies. This is while job advertisements of Iranian companies (https://www.irantalent.com), still demand traditional job roles for accountants and instead, new job titles, such as fraud investigation specialist and senior data analyst have been emerging that can cover the newly defined job roles of accountants by literature. It seems that to reinforce the position of accountants in organizations, a change in accounting and in other words, the search for innovation in accounting is necessary.To address the lack of accounting literature in the field of innovation, the primary objective of this study is to identify and rank the factors that impact innovation in accounting by using qualitative methods, to initiate the expansion of innovative thinking and the creation of innovative ideas in accounting.MethodologyThis study used the phenomenology method to identify the factors affecting innovation in accounting. The accounting specialists were chosen as an informant using purposeful and snowball sampling methods. The twelve accounting specialists who participated in the research offered a wide range of services, including auditing, consulting, financial statement preparation, and tax accounting. Data collection was carried out mainly by means of an unstructured questionnaire supported by a telephone interview. Finally, by the use of Colaizzi’s method of data analysis, the factors affecting innovation in accounting were identified (Wirihana et al., 2018, p. 31).The Bayesian best-worst method was selected to rank the factors affecting innovation in accounting. The decision-makers were seventeen faculty members in the accounting department of Iranian public universities who had publications that transfer the concept of some sort of innovation in accounting. Bayesian best-worst method is based on pairwise comparison (Mohammadi & Rezaei, 2020). Pairwise comparison data from the decision-makers who participated in the research was collected through a standard questionnaire. Finally, using Python code for the chosen method, the factors affecting innovation in accounting were ranked.Results and DiscussionAccording to the results of Colaizzi’s method of data analysis, eleven factors were identified, and using the Bayesian best-worst method, the optimal weight of all factors was calculated. Table 1 presents the overall optimal weight and rank of factors affecting innovation in accounting. The findings indicate that the factors of advances in information technology (0.127806), changes in the business environment (0.12760311), and the level of financial knowledge and analytical skills of accountants (0.10951763) are respectively the most important factors. According to the optimal weight of all factors, it can be seen that none of the factors are irrelevant to innovation in accounting, because the weight of the least important factor is equal to 0.06665689. In fact, neither factor has an optimal weight lower than 0.065.ConclusionThe field of research into innovation in accounting is new, therefore this research generates new insight into the area. Among the practical implications, the study suggests that accountants consider environmental factors, such as advances in information technology and constantly update their knowledge and skills. It also suggests that they should improve their overall business knowledge by familiarizing themselves with different companies' operations and financial processes. Moreover, it suggests that they develop their analytical skills to be able to clarify the implications of decision-making results. Lastly, this study suggests that to achieve innovation in accounting, the conduct of research related to innovation and the cooperation of accountants can generate ideas to improve innovation in accounting.The study was qualitative in nature, as a result, this study cannot argue that the nature of innovation in accounting and the factors affecting it remain unchanged over time. Therefore, this study recommends more research in this field to contribute to a better understanding of innovation in accounting

    Effect of different herbal preparations on experimental viral respiratory complex of broilers: clinical, pathological and ciliary activity aspects

    Introduction: Despite the extensive use of herbal preparations for treatment of viral respiratory diseases in poultry, few studies have analyzed the effectiveness of these products. This study aimed to evaluate the effects of three different herbal respiratory symptom relieving agents in broiler chickens experimentally infected with H9N2 avian influenza (AI) and infectious bronchitis (IB) viruses. Methods: A total of 175 broiler chickens were randomly assigned into 5 equal groups. Negative control (NC) group remained intact while others received H9N2-AI and IB viruses. Treatment groups (G1-G3) but not positive control (PC) birds were treated with three different herbal agents containing menthol. Clinical and pathological aspects were evaluated during the experiment. Results: Administration of these agents to challenged chickens not only did not notably decrease clinical severity, gross and histopathological lesions, but also markedly increased mortality rate in treated groups. In dead cases, cast/plug formation was a prominent feature in the trachea. Treatment with herbal agents induced an increase of more than twofold in the number of goblet cells compared to PC group. Significant ciliostasis was observed in all challenged groups regardless of treatment, while ciliary activity was not changed statistically in comparison with the mean values of PC. Conclusion: In this study administration of herbal preparations adversely affected the tracheal epithelium via enhancement of goblet cell hyperplasia. It appears that hyper-secretion of mucosa along with ciliary incompetence causes mucus stagnation followed by tracheal or bronchial obstruction and death. These findings necessitate cautious use of these products

    National surveillance of cancer survival in Iran (IRANCANSURV): Analysis of data of 15 cancer sites from nine population-based cancer registries.

    Cancer survival is a key indicator for the national cancer control programs. However, survival data in the East Mediterranean region (EMR) are limited. We designed a national cancer survival study based on population-based cancer registries (PBCRs) from nine provinces in Iran. The current study reports 5-year net survival of 15 cancers in Iranian adults (15-99 years) during 2014 to 2015 in nine provinces of Iran. We used data linkages between the cancer registries and the causes of death registry and vital statistics and active follow-up approaches to ascertain the vital status of the patients. Five-year net survival was estimated through the relative survival analysis. We applied the international cancer survival standard weights for age standardization. Five-year survival was highest for prostate cancer (74.9%, 95% CI 73.0, 76.8), followed by breast (74.4%, 95% CI 72.50, 76.3), bladder (70.4%, 95% CI 69.0, 71.8) and cervix (65.2%, 95% CI 60.5, 69.6). Survival was below 25% for cancers of the pancreas, lung, liver, stomach and esophagus. Iranian cancer patients experience a relatively poor prognosis as compared to those in high-income countries. Implementation of early detection programs and improving the quality of care are required to improve the cancer survival among Iranian patients. Further studies are needed to monitor the outcomes of cancer patients in Iran and other EMR countries
